NAME

       hgrc - configuration files for Mercurial

DESCRIPTION

       The Mercurial system uses a set of configuration files to control aspects of its behavior.

TROUBLESHOOTING

       If  you're  having  problems  with your configuration, hg config --source can help you understand what is
       introducing a setting into your environment.

       See hg help config.syntax and hg help config.files for  information  about  how  and  where  to  override
       things.

STRUCTURE

       The configuration files use a simple ini-file format. A configuration file consists of sections, led by a
       [section] header and followed by name = value entries:

       [ui]
       username = Firstname Lastname <firstname.lastname@example.net>
       verbose = True

       The  above  entries  will  be  referred  to  as  ui.username  and  ui.verbose,  respectively. See hg help
       config.syntax.

FILES

       Mercurial reads configuration data from several files, if they  exist.   These  files  do  not  exist  by
       default and you will have to create the appropriate configuration files yourself:

       Local configuration is put into the per-repository <repo>/.hg/hgrc file.

       Global configuration like the username setting is typically put into:

       • %USERPROFILE%\mercurial.ini (on Windows)

       • $HOME/.hgrc (on Unix, Plan9)

       The  names  of these files depend on the system on which Mercurial is installed. *.rc files from a single
       directory are read in alphabetical order, later ones overriding earlier ones. Where  multiple  paths  are
       given below, settings from earlier paths override later ones.

       On Unix, the following files are consulted:

       • <repo>/.hg/hgrc-not-shared (per-repository)

       • <repo>/.hg/hgrc (per-repository)

       • $HOME/.hgrc (per-user)

       • ${XDG_CONFIG_HOME:-$HOME/.config}/hg/hgrc (per-user)

       • <install-root>/etc/mercurial/hgrc (per-installation)

       • <install-root>/etc/mercurial/hgrc.d/*.rc (per-installation)

       • /etc/mercurial/hgrc (per-system)

       • /etc/mercurial/hgrc.d/*.rc (per-system)

       • <internal>/*.rc (defaults)

       On Windows, the following files are consulted:

       • <repo>/.hg/hgrc-not-shared (per-repository)

       • <repo>/.hg/hgrc (per-repository)

       • %USERPROFILE%\.hgrc (per-user)

       • %USERPROFILE%\Mercurial.ini (per-user)

       • %HOME%\.hgrc (per-user)

       • %HOME%\Mercurial.ini (per-user)

       • HKEY_LOCAL_MACHINE\SOFTWARE\Mercurial (per-system)

       • <install-dir>\hgrc.d\*.rc (per-installation)

       • <install-dir>\Mercurial.ini (per-installation)

       • %PROGRAMDATA%\Mercurial\hgrc (per-system)

       • %PROGRAMDATA%\Mercurial\Mercurial.ini (per-system)

       • %PROGRAMDATA%\Mercurial\hgrc.d\*.rc (per-system)

       • <internal>/*.rc (defaults)

       Note   The  registry  key  HKEY_LOCAL_MACHINE\SOFTWARE\Wow6432Node\Mercurial  is used when running 32-bit
              Python on 64-bit Windows.

       On Plan9, the following files are consulted:

       • <repo>/.hg/hgrc-not-shared (per-repository)

       • <repo>/.hg/hgrc (per-repository)

       • $home/lib/hgrc (per-user)

       • <install-root>/lib/mercurial/hgrc (per-installation)

       • <install-root>/lib/mercurial/hgrc.d/*.rc (per-installation)

       • /lib/mercurial/hgrc (per-system)

       • /lib/mercurial/hgrc.d/*.rc (per-system)

       • <internal>/*.rc (defaults)

       Per-repository  configuration  options  only  apply  in  a  particular  repository.  This  file  is   not
       version-controlled,  and  will  not  get  transferred  during  a  "clone" operation. Options in this file
       override options in all other configuration files.

       On Plan 9 and Unix, most of this file will be ignored if it doesn't belong to a  trusted  user  or  to  a
       trusted group. See hg help config.trusted for more details.

       Per-user  configuration  file(s) are for the user running Mercurial.  Options in these files apply to all
       Mercurial commands executed by this user in any directory. Options in these files override per-system and
       per-installation options.

       Per-installation configuration files are searched for in the  directory  where  Mercurial  is  installed.
       <install-root> is the parent directory of the hg executable (or symlink) being run.

       For     example,     if     installed     in     /shared/tools/bin/hg,    Mercurial    will    look    in
       /shared/tools/etc/mercurial/hgrc. Options in these files apply to all Mercurial commands executed by  any
       user in any directory.

       Per-installation  configuration  files are for the system on which Mercurial is running. Options in these
       files apply to all Mercurial commands executed by any  user  in  any  directory.  Registry  keys  contain
       PATH-like  strings,  every part of which must reference a Mercurial.ini file or be a directory where *.rc
       files will be read.  Mercurial checks each of these locations in the specified order until  one  or  more
       configuration files are detected.

       Per-system  configuration  files are for the system on which Mercurial is running. Options in these files
       apply to all Mercurial commands executed by any user in any directory. Options in  these  files  override
       per-installation options.

       Mercurial  comes  with  some  default  configuration.  The default configuration files are installed with
       Mercurial and will be overwritten on upgrades. Default configuration files  should  never  be  edited  by
       users  or  administrators  but  can be overridden in other configuration files. So far the directory only
       contains merge tool configuration but packagers can also put other default configuration there.

       On versions 5.7 and later, if share-safe functionality is enabled, shares will read config file of  share
       source too.  <share-source/.hg/hgrc> is read before reading <repo/.hg/hgrc>.

       For configs which should not be shared, <repo/.hg/hgrc-not-shared> should be used.

SYNTAX

       A configuration file consists of sections, led by a [section] header and followed by name = value entries
       (sometimes called configuration keys):

       [spam]
       eggs=ham
       green=
          eggs

       Each line contains one entry. If the lines that follow are indented, they are treated as continuations of
       that entry. Leading whitespace is removed from values. Empty lines are skipped. Lines beginning with # or
       ; are ignored and may be used to provide comments.

       Configuration  keys  can  be  set  multiple  times,  in  which case Mercurial will use the value that was
       configured last. As an example:

       [spam]
       eggs=large
       ham=serrano
       eggs=small

       This would set the configuration key named eggs to small.

       It is also possible to define a section multiple times. A section can be redefined on the same and/or  on
       different configuration files. For example:

       [foo]
       eggs=large
       ham=serrano
       eggs=small

       [bar]
       eggs=ham
       green=
          eggs

       [foo]
       ham=prosciutto
       eggs=medium
       bread=toasted

       This  would set the eggs, ham, and bread configuration keys of the foo section to medium, prosciutto, and
       toasted, respectively. As you can see there only thing that matters is the last value that  was  set  for
       each of the configuration keys.

       If a configuration key is set multiple times in different configuration files the final value will depend
       on  the  order  in  which  the  different  configuration files are read, with settings from earlier paths
       overriding later ones as described on the Files section above.

       A line of the form %include file will include file into the current configuration file. The inclusion  is
       recursive,  which  means  that  included  files  can  include  other files. Filenames are relative to the
       configuration file in which the %include directive is found.  Environment variables and ~user  constructs
       are expanded in file. This lets you do something like:

       %include ~/.hgrc.d/$HOST.rc

       to include a different configuration file on each computer you use.

       A line with %unset name will remove name from the current section, if it has been set previously.

       The  values  are  either free-form text strings, lists of text strings, or Boolean values. Boolean values
       can be set to true using any of "1", "yes", "true", or "on" and to false using  "0",  "no",  "false",  or
       "off" (all case insensitive).

       List  values  are  separated  by  whitespace  or comma, except when values are placed in double quotation
       marks:

       allow_read = "John Doe, PhD", brian, betty

       Quotation marks can be escaped by prefixing them with a backslash. Only quotation marks at the  beginning
       of a word is counted as a quotation (e.g., foo"bar baz is the list of foo"bar and baz).

SECTIONS

       This  section  describes  the  different  sections that may appear in a Mercurial configuration file, the
       purpose of each section, its possible keys, and their possible values.

   alias
       Defines command aliases.

       Aliases allow you to define your own commands  in  terms  of  other  commands  (or  aliases),  optionally
       including  arguments.  Positional  arguments  in  the  form  of  $1, $2, etc. in the alias definition are
       expanded by Mercurial before execution. Positional arguments not already used by $N in the definition are
       put at the end of the command to be executed.

       Alias definitions consist of lines of the form:

       <alias> = <command> [<argument>]...

       For example, this definition:

       latest = log --limit 5

       creates a new command latest that shows only the five most recent changesets. You can  define  subsequent
       aliases using earlier ones:

       stable5 = latest -b stable

       Note   It  is  possible  to  create  aliases  with  the  same names as existing commands, which will then
              override the original definitions. This is almost always a bad idea!

       An alias can start with an exclamation point (!) to make it a shell alias. A shell alias is executed with
       the shell and will let you run arbitrary commands. As an example,

       echo = !echo $@

       will let you do hg echo foo to have foo printed in your terminal. A better example might be:

       purge = !$HG status --no-status --unknown -0 re: | xargs -0 rm -f

       which will make hg purge delete all unknown files in the repository in  the  same  manner  as  the  purge
       extension.

       Positional arguments like $1, $2, etc. in the alias definition expand to the command arguments. Unmatched
       arguments are removed. $0 expands to the alias name and $@ expands to all arguments separated by a space.
       "$@"  (with  quotes)  expands  to  all  arguments  quoted  individually  and  separated by a space. These
       expansions happen before the command is passed to the shell.

       Shell aliases are executed in an environment where $HG expands to the path of the Mercurial that was used
       to execute the alias. This is useful when you want to call further Mercurial commands in a  shell  alias,
       as was done above for the purge alias. In addition, $HG_ARGS expands to the arguments given to Mercurial.
       In the hg echo foo call above, $HG_ARGS would expand to echo foo.

       Note   Some  global configuration options such as -R are processed before shell aliases and will thus not
              be passed to aliases.

   annotate
       Settings used when displaying file annotations. All values are Booleans and default to False. See hg help
       config.diff for related options for the diff command.

       ignorews

              Ignore white space when comparing lines.

       ignorewseol

              Ignore white space at the end of a line when comparing lines.

       ignorewsamount

              Ignore changes in the amount of white space.

       ignoreblanklines

              Ignore changes whose lines are all blank.

   auth
       Authentication credentials and other authentication-like configuration for HTTP connections. This section
       allows you to store usernames and passwords  for  use  when  logging  into  HTTP  servers.  See  hg  help
       config.web if you want to configure who can login to your HTTP server.

       The following options apply to all hosts.

       cookiefile

              Path to a file containing HTTP cookie lines. Cookies matching a host will be sent automatically.

              The  file  format  uses  the Mozilla cookies.txt format, which defines cookies on their own lines.
              Each line contains 7 fields delimited  by  the  tab  character  (domain,  is_domain_cookie,  path,
              is_secure,  expires,  name, value). For more info, do an Internet search for "Netscape cookies.txt
              format."

              Note: the cookies parser does not handle port numbers on domains. You will need  to  remove  ports
              from the domain for the cookie to be recognized.  This could result in a cookie being disclosed to
              an unwanted server.

              The cookies file is read-only.

       Other options in this section are grouped by name and have the following format:

       <name>.<argument> = <value>

       where <name> is used to group arguments into authentication entries. Example:

       foo.prefix = hg.intevation.de/mercurial
       foo.username = foo
       foo.password = bar
       foo.schemes = http https

       bar.prefix = secure.example.org
       bar.key = path/to/file.key
       bar.cert = path/to/file.cert
       bar.schemes = https

       Supported arguments:

       prefix

              Either  *  or  a  URI  prefix  with or without the scheme part.  The authentication entry with the
              longest matching prefix is used (where * matches everything and counts as a match of length 1). If
              the prefix doesn't include a scheme, the match is  performed  against  the  URI  with  its  scheme
              stripped as well, and the schemes argument, q.v., is then subsequently consulted.

       username

              Optional.  Username  to  authenticate  with.  If  not given, and the remote site requires basic or
              digest authentication, the user will be prompted for it. Environment variables are expanded in the
              username letting you do foo.username = $USER. If the URI includes a username, only [auth]  entries
              with a matching username or without a username will be considered.

       password

              Optional.  Password  to  authenticate  with.  If  not given, and the remote site requires basic or
              digest authentication, the user will be prompted for it.

       key

              Optional. PEM encoded client certificate key file.  Environment  variables  are  expanded  in  the
              filename.

       cert

              Optional.  PEM  encoded  client  certificate chain file. Environment variables are expanded in the
              filename.

       schemes

              Optional. Space separated list of URI schemes to use this authentication entry with. Only used  if
              the  prefix  doesn't  include  a  scheme.  Supported  schemes  are http and https. They will match
              static-http and static-https respectively, as well.  (default: https)

       If no suitable authentication entry is found, the user is prompted for credentials as usual  if  required
       by the remote.

   censor
       policy

              Control how to react when accessing censored content.  Accepted value: "abort", "ignore". Defaults
              to abort.

              A  few  informative  commands such as hg grep will unconditionally ignore censored data and merely
              report that it was encountered.

   cmdserver
       Controls command server settings. (ADVANCED)

       message-encodings

              List of encodings for the m (message) channel. The first encoding supported by the server will  be
              selected and advertised in the hello message. This is useful only when ui.message-output is set to
              channel. Supported encodings are cbor.

       shutdown-on-interrupt

              If  set  to  false, the server's main loop will continue running after SIGINT received. runcommand
              requests can still be interrupted by SIGINT. Close the write end of the  pipe  to  shut  down  the
              server process gracefully.  (default: True)

   color
       Configure  the  Mercurial color mode. For details about how to define your custom effect and style see hg
       help color.

       mode

              String: control the method used to output color. One of auto, ansi, win32, terminfo or  debug.  In
              auto  mode,  Mercurial  will  use  ANSI  mode by default (or win32 mode prior to Windows 10) if it
              detects a terminal. Any invalid value will disable color.

       pagermode

              String: optional override of color.mode used with pager.

              On some systems, terminfo mode may cause problems when  using  color  with  less  -R  as  a  pager
              program.  less  with  the  -R  option will only display ECMA-48 color codes, and terminfo mode may
              sometimes emit codes that less doesn't understand. You can work around this by either  using  ansi
              mode  (or auto mode), or by using less -r (which will pass through all terminal control codes, not
              just color control codes).

              On some systems (such as MSYS in Windows), the terminal may support a different  color  mode  than
              the pager program.

   commands
       commit.post-status

              Show status of files in the working directory after successful commit.  (default: False)

       merge.require-rev

              Require  that  the  revision to merge the current commit with be specified on the command line. If
              this is enabled and a revision is not specified, the command aborts.  (default: False)

       push.require-revs

              Require revisions to push be specified using one  or  more  mechanisms  such  as  specifying  them
              positionally  on  the  command  line,  using  -r,  -b,  and/or  -B  on  the command line, or using
              paths.<path>:pushrev in the configuration. If this is enabled and revisions are not specified, the
              command aborts.  (default: False)

       resolve.confirm

              Confirm before performing action if no filename is passed.  (default: False)

       resolve.explicit-re-merge

              Require uses of hg resolve to specify which action it should perform, instead of re-merging  files
              by default.  (default: False)

       resolve.mark-check

              Determines what level of checking hg resolve --mark will perform before marking files as resolved.
              Valid  values  are  none`,  ``warn, and abort. warn will output a warning listing the file(s) that
              still have conflict markers in them, but will still mark everything resolved.  abort  will  output
              the  same  warning  but  will  not mark things as resolved.  If --all is passed and this is set to
              abort, only a warning will be shown (an error will not be raised).  (default: none)

       status.relative

              Make paths in hg status output relative to the current directory.  (default: False)

       status.terse

              Default value for the --terse flag, which condenses status output.  (default: empty)

       update.check

              Determines what level of checking hg update will perform before moving to a destination  revision.
              Valid values are abort, none, linear, and noconflict.

              • abort always fails if the working directory has uncommitted changes.

              • none performs no checking, and may result in a merge with uncommitted changes.

              • linear  allows any update as long as it follows a straight line in the revision history, and may
                trigger a merge with uncommitted changes.

              • noconflict will allow any update which would not trigger a merge with  uncommitted  changes,  if
                any are present.

              (default: linear)

       update.requiredest

              Require  that the user pass a destination when running hg update.  For example, hg update .:: will
              be allowed, but a plain hg update will be disallowed.  (default: False)

   committemplate
       changeset

              String: configuration in this section is used as the template to customize the text shown  in  the
              editor when committing.

       In  addition  to  pre-defined  template  keywords,  commit  log  specific  one  below  can  be  used  for
       customization:

       extramsg

              String: Extra message (typically 'Leave message empty to abort commit.'). This may be  changed  by
              some commands or extensions.

       For example, the template configuration below shows as same text as one shown by default:

       [committemplate]
       changeset = {desc}\n\n
           HG: Enter commit message.  Lines beginning with 'HG:' are removed.
           HG: {extramsg}
           HG: --
           HG: user: {author}\n{ifeq(p2rev, "-1", "",
          "HG: branch merge\n")
          }HG: branch '{branch}'\n{if(activebookmark,
          "HG: bookmark '{activebookmark}'\n")   }{subrepos %
          "HG: subrepo {subrepo}\n"              }{file_adds %
          "HG: added {file}\n"                   }{file_mods %
          "HG: changed {file}\n"                 }{file_dels %
          "HG: removed {file}\n"                 }{if(files, "",
          "HG: no files changed\n")}

       diff()

              String: show the diff (see hg help templates for detail)

       Sometimes  it  is helpful to show the diff of the changeset in the editor without having to prefix 'HG: '
       to each line so that highlighting works correctly. For this, Mercurial provides a  special  string  which
       will ignore everything below it:

       HG: ------------------------ >8 ------------------------

       For example, the template configuration below will show the diff below the extra message:

       [committemplate]
       changeset = {desc}\n\n
           HG: Enter commit message.  Lines beginning with 'HG:' are removed.
           HG: {extramsg}
           HG: ------------------------ >8 ------------------------
           HG: Do not touch the line above.
           HG: Everything below will be removed.
           {diff()}

       Note   For  some  problematic  encodings (see hg help win32mbcs for detail), this customization should be
              configured carefully, to avoid showing broken characters.

              For example, if a multibyte character ending with  backslash  (0x5c)  is  followed  by  the  ASCII
              character  'n'  in  the  customized  template,  the  sequence  of  backslash and 'n' is treated as
              line-feed unexpectedly (and the multibyte character is broken, too).

       Customized template is used for commands below (--edit may be required):

       • hg backouthg commithg fetch (for merge commit only)

       • hg grafthg histedithg importhg qfold, hg qnew and hg qrefreshhg rebasehg shelvehg signhg taghg transplant

       Configuring items below instead of changeset allows showing customized message only for specific actions,
       or showing different messages for each action.

       • changeset.backout for hg backoutchangeset.commit.amend.merge for hg commit --amend on merges

       • changeset.commit.amend.normal for hg commit --amend on other

       • changeset.commit.normal.merge for hg commit on merges

       • changeset.commit.normal.normal for hg commit on other

       • changeset.fetch for hg fetch (impling merge commit)

       • changeset.gpg.sign for hg signchangeset.graft for hg graftchangeset.histedit.edit for edit of hg histeditchangeset.histedit.fold for fold of hg histeditchangeset.histedit.mess for mess of hg histeditchangeset.histedit.pick for pick of hg histeditchangeset.import.bypass for hg import --bypasschangeset.import.normal.merge for hg import on merges

       • changeset.import.normal.normal for hg import on other

       • changeset.mq.qnew for hg qnewchangeset.mq.qfold for hg qfoldchangeset.mq.qrefresh for hg qrefreshchangeset.rebase.collapse for hg rebase --collapsechangeset.rebase.merge for hg rebase on merges

       • changeset.rebase.normal for hg rebase on other

       • changeset.shelve.shelve for hg shelvechangeset.tag.add for hg tag without --removechangeset.tag.remove for hg tag --removechangeset.transplant.merge for hg transplant on merges

       • changeset.transplant.normal for hg transplant on other

       These dot-separated lists of names are treated as hierarchical ones.  For  example,  changeset.tag.remove
       customizes  the  commit message only for hg tag --remove, but changeset.tag customizes the commit message
       for hg tag regardless of --remove option.

       When the external editor is invoked for a commit, the corresponding dot-separated list of  names  without
       the changeset. prefix (e.g. commit.normal.normal) is in the HGEDITFORM environment variable.

       In  this  section, items other than changeset can be referred from others. For example, the configuration
       to list committed files up below can be referred as {listupfiles}:

       [committemplate]
       listupfiles = {file_adds %
          "HG: added {file}\n"     }{file_mods %
          "HG: changed {file}\n"   }{file_dels %
          "HG: removed {file}\n"   }{if(files, "",
          "HG: no files changed\n")}

   decode/encode
       Filters for transforming files on checkout/checkin. This would typically be used for  newline  processing
       or other localization/canonicalization of files.

       Filters  consist of a filter pattern followed by a filter command.  Filter patterns are globs by default,
       rooted at the repository root.  For example, to match any file ending in .txt in the root directory only,
       use the pattern *.txt. To match any file ending in .c anywhere in the repository, use the  pattern  **.c.
       For each file only the first matching filter applies.

       The filter command can start with a specifier, either pipe: or tempfile:. If no specifier is given, pipe:
       is used by default.

       A pipe: command must accept data on stdin and return the transformed data on stdout.

       Pipe example:

       [encode]
       # uncompress gzip files on checkin to improve delta compression
       # note: not necessarily a good idea, just an example
       *.gz = pipe: gunzip

       [decode]
       # recompress gzip files when writing them to the working dir (we
       # can safely omit "pipe:", because it's the default)
       *.gz = gzip

       A  tempfile:  command is a template. The string INFILE is replaced with the name of a temporary file that
       contains the data to be filtered by the command. The string OUTFILE is replaced with the name of an empty
       temporary file, where the filtered data must be written by the command.

       Note   The tempfile  mechanism  is  recommended  for  Windows  systems,  where  the  standard  shell  I/O
              redirection operators often have strange effects and may corrupt the contents of your files.

       This filter mechanism is used internally by the eol extension to translate line ending characters between
       Windows (CRLF) and Unix (LF) format. We suggest you use the eol extension for convenience.

   defaults
       (defaults are deprecated. Don't use them. Use aliases instead.)

       Use  the [defaults] section to define command defaults, i.e. the default options/arguments to pass to the
       specified commands.

       The following example makes hg log run in verbose mode, and hg status show only the  modified  files,  by
       default:

       [defaults]
       log = -v
       status = -m

       The  actual  commands, instead of their aliases, must be used when defining command defaults. The command
       defaults will also be applied to the aliases of the commands defined.

   diff
       Settings used when displaying diffs. Everything except for unified is a Boolean and  defaults  to  False.
       See hg help config.annotate for related options for the annotate command.

       git

              Use git extended diff format.

       nobinary

              Omit git binary patches.

       nodates

              Don't include dates in diff headers.

       noprefix

              Omit 'a/' and 'b/' prefixes from filenames. Ignored in plain mode.

       showfunc

              Show which function each change is in.

       ignorews

              Ignore white space when comparing lines.

       ignorewsamount

              Ignore changes in the amount of white space.

       ignoreblanklines

              Ignore changes whose lines are all blank.

       unified

              Number of lines of context to show.

       word-diff

              Highlight changed words.

   email
       Settings for extensions that send email messages.

       from

              Optional. Email address to use in "From" header and SMTP envelope of outgoing messages.

       to

              Optional. Comma-separated list of recipients' email addresses.

       cc

              Optional. Comma-separated list of carbon copy recipients' email addresses.

       bcc

              Optional. Comma-separated list of blind carbon copy recipients' email addresses.

       method

              Optional.  Method  to  use  to  send email messages. If value is smtp (default), use SMTP (see the
              [smtp] section for configuration).  Otherwise, use as name  of  program  to  run  that  acts  like
              sendmail  (takes  -f  option  for  sender,  list of recipients on command line, message on stdin).
              Normally, setting this to sendmail or  /usr/sbin/sendmail  is  enough  to  use  sendmail  to  send
              messages.

       charsets

              Optional.  Comma-separated list of character sets considered convenient for recipients. Addresses,
              headers, and parts not containing patches of outgoing  messages  will  be  encoded  in  the  first
              character set to which conversion from local encoding ($HGENCODING, ui.fallbackencoding) succeeds.
              If correct conversion fails, the text in question is sent as is.  (default: '')

              Order of outgoing email character sets:

              1. us-ascii: always first, regardless of settings

              2. email.charsets: in order given by user

              3. ui.fallbackencoding: if not in email.charsets

              4. $HGENCODING: if not in email.charsets

              5. utf-8: always last, regardless of settings

       Email example:

       [email]
       from = Joseph User <joe.user@example.com>
       method = /usr/sbin/sendmail
       # charsets for western Europeans
       # us-ascii, utf-8 omitted, as they are tried first and last
       charsets = iso-8859-1, iso-8859-15, windows-1252

   extensions
       Mercurial has an extension mechanism for adding new features. To enable an extension, create an entry for
       it in this section.

       If  you  know that the extension is already in Python's search path, you can give the name of the module,
       followed by =, with nothing after the =.

       Otherwise, give a name that you choose, followed by =, followed by the path to the  .py  file  (including
       the file name extension) that defines the extension.

       To  explicitly disable an extension that is enabled in an hgrc of broader scope, prepend its path with !,
       as in foo = !/ext/path or foo = ! when path is not supplied.

       Example for ~/.hgrc:

       [extensions]
       # (the churn extension will get loaded from Mercurial's path)
       churn =
       # (this extension will get loaded from the file specified)
       myfeature = ~/.hgext/myfeature.py

       If an extension fails to load, a warning will be issued, and Mercurial will proceed. To enforce  that  an
       extension must be loaded, one can set the required suboption in the config:

       [extensions]
       myfeature = ~/.hgext/myfeature.py
       myfeature:required = yes

       To debug extension loading issue, one can add --traceback to their mercurial invocation.

       A default setting can we set using the special * extension key:

       [extensions]
       *:required = yes
       myfeature = ~/.hgext/myfeature.py
       rebase=

   format
       Configuration  that  controls  the  repository  format.  Newer  format  options  are  more  powerful, but
       incompatible with some  older  versions  of  Mercurial.  Format  options  are  considered  at  repository
       initialization only. You need to make a new clone for config changes to be taken into account.

       For     more     details     about     repository     format     and     version    compatibility,    see
       https://www.mercurial-scm.org/wiki/MissingRequirement

       usegeneraldelta

              Enable or disable the "generaldelta" repository format which improves  repository  compression  by
              allowing  "revlog"  to  store  deltas against arbitrary revisions instead of the previously stored
              one. This provides significant improvement for repositories with branches.

              Repositories with this on-disk format require Mercurial version 1.9.

              Enabled by default.

       dotencode

              Enable or disable the "dotencode" repository format which enhances the "fncache" repository format
              (which has to be enabled to use dotencode) to avoid issues with filenames starting  with  "._"  on
              Mac OS X and spaces on Windows.

              Repositories with this on-disk format require Mercurial version 1.7.

              Enabled by default.

       usefncache

              Enable  or  disable  the  "fncache" repository format which enhances the "store" repository format
              (which has to be enabled to use fncache) to  allow  longer  filenames  and  avoids  using  Windows
              reserved names, e.g. "nul".

              Repositories with this on-disk format require Mercurial version 1.1.

              Enabled by default.

       use-dirstate-v2

              Enable  or disable the experimental "dirstate-v2" feature. The dirstate functionality is shared by
              all commands interacting with the working copy.  The new version is more robust, faster and stores
              more information.

              The performance-improving version of this feature is currently only implemented in  Rust  (see  hg
              help rust), so people not using a version of Mercurial compiled with the Rust parts might actually
              suffer  some  slowdown.   For  this  reason,  such  versions  will  by  default  refuse  to access
              repositories with "dirstate-v2" enabled.

              This     behavior     can     be     adjusted     via     configuration:     check     hg     help
              config.storage.dirstate-v2.slow-path for details.

              Repositories with this on-disk format require Mercurial 6.0 or above.

              By  default  this  format  variant  is  disabled  if the fast implementation is not available, and
              enabled by default if the fast implementation is available.

              To accomodate installations of Mercurial without the fast implementation, you can  downgrade  your
              repository. To do so run the following command:

              $ hg debugupgraderepo
                     --run --config format.use-dirstate-v2=False --config storage.dirstate-v2.slow-path=allow

              For a more comprehensive guide, see hg help internals.dirstate-v2.

       use-dirstate-v2.automatic-upgrade-of-mismatching-repositories

              When  enabled,  an automatic upgrade will be triggered when a repository format does not match its
              use-dirstate-v2 config.

              This is an advanced behavior that most users will not need. We recommend you don't use this unless
              you are a seasoned administrator of a Mercurial install base.

              Automatic upgrade means that any process accessing the  repository  will  upgrade  the  repository
              format  to  use  dirstate-v2.  This  only  triggers  if  a  change is needed. This also applies to
              operations that would have been read-only (like hg status).

              If the repository cannot be locked, the automatic-upgrade operation  will  be  skipped.  The  next
              operation will attempt it again.

              This  configuration will apply for moves in any direction, either adding the dirstate-v2 format if
              format.use-dirstate-v2=yes or removing the dirstate-v2 requirement  if  format.use-dirstate-v2=no.
              So we recommend setting both this value and format.use-dirstate-v2 at the same time.

       use-dirstate-v2.automatic-upgrade-of-mismatching-repositories:quiet

              Hide message when performing such automatic upgrade.

       use-dirstate-tracked-hint

              Enable or disable the writing of "tracked key" file alongside the dirstate.  (default to disabled)

              That  "tracked-hint"  can help external automations to detect changes to the set of tracked files.
              (i.e the result of hg files or hg status -macd)

              The tracked-hint is written in a new .hg/dirstate-tracked-hint. That file contains  two  lines:  -
              the  first line is the file version (currently: 1), - the second line contains the "tracked-hint".
              That file is written right after the dirstate is written.

              The tracked-hint changes whenever the set of file tracked in the  dirstate  changes.  The  general
              idea is: - if the hint is identical, the set of tracked file SHOULD be identical, - if the hint is
              different, the set of tracked file MIGHT be different.

              The  "hint is identical" case uses SHOULD as the dirstate and the hint file are two distinct files
              and therefore that cannot be read or written to in an atomic way. If the key is identical, nothing
              garantees that the dirstate is not updated right  after  the  hint  file.  This  is  considered  a
              negligible  limitation  for  the intended usecase. It is actually possible to prevent this race by
              taking the repository lock during read operations.

              They are two "ways" to use this feature:

              1) monitoring changes to the .hg/dirstate-tracked-hint, if the file changes, the tracked set might
              have changed.

              2. storing the value and comparing it to a later value.

       use-dirstate-tracked-hint.automatic-upgrade-of-mismatching-repositories

              When enabled, an automatic upgrade will be triggered when a repository format does not  match  its
              use-dirstate-tracked-hint config.

              This is an advanced behavior that most users will not need. We recommend you don't use this unless
              you are a seasoned administrator of a Mercurial install base.

              Automatic  upgrade  means  that  any  process accessing the repository will upgrade the repository
              format to use dirstate-tracked-hint. This only triggers if a change is needed. This  also  applies
              to operations that would have been read-only (like hg status).

              If  the  repository  cannot  be  locked, the automatic-upgrade operation will be skipped. The next
              operation will attempt it again.

              This configuration will apply for moves in any direction, either adding the  dirstate-tracked-hint
              format  if  format.use-dirstate-tracked-hint=yes or removing the dirstate-tracked-hint requirement
              if  format.use-dirstate-tracked-hint=no.  So  we   recommend   setting   both   this   value   and
              format.use-dirstate-tracked-hint at the same time.

       use-dirstate-tracked-hint.automatic-upgrade-of-mismatching-repositories:quiet

              Hide message when performing such automatic upgrade.

       use-persistent-nodemap

              Enable  or  disable  the  "persistent-nodemap"  feature  which  improves  performance  if the Rust
              extensions are available.

              The "persistent-nodemap" persist the "node -> rev" on disk removing the need to dynamically  build
              that mapping for each Mercurial invocation. This significantly reduces the startup cost of various
              local and server-side operation for larger repositories.

              The  performance-improving  version  of this feature is currently only implemented in Rust (see hg
              help rust), so people not using a version of Mercurial compiled with the Rust parts might actually
              suffer some  slowdown.   For  this  reason,  such  versions  will  by  default  refuse  to  access
              repositories with "persistent-nodemap".

              This     behavior     can     be     adjusted     via     configuration:     check     hg     help
              config.storage.revlog.persistent-nodemap.slow-path for details.

              Repositories with this on-disk format require Mercurial 5.4 or above.

              By default this format variant is disabled if  the  fast  implementation  is  not  available,  and
              enabled by default if the fast implementation is available.

              To  accomodate  installations of Mercurial without the fast implementation, you can downgrade your
              repository. To do so run the following command:

              $ hg debugupgraderepo
                     --run           --config            format.use-persistent-nodemap=False            --config
                     storage.revlog.persistent-nodemap.slow-path=allow

       use-share-safe

              Enforce "safe" behaviors for all "shares" that access this repository.

              With this feature, "shares" using this repository as a source will:

              • read the source repository's configuration (<source>/.hg/hgrc).

              • read and use the source repository's "requirements" (except the working copy specific one).

              Without this feature, "shares" using this repository as a source will:

              • keep   tracking   the   repository  "requirements"  in  the  share  only,  ignoring  the  source
                "requirements", possibly diverging from them.

              • ignore source repository config. This can create  problems,  like  silently  ignoring  important
                hooks.

              Beware that existing shares will not be upgraded/downgraded, and by default, Mercurial will refuse
              to    interact    with    them    until    the    mismatch    is    resolved.    See    hg    help
              config.share.safe-mismatch.source-safe and hg help  config.share.safe-mismatch.source-not-safe for
              details.

              Introduced in Mercurial 5.7.

              Enabled by default in Mercurial 6.1.

       use-share-safe.automatic-upgrade-of-mismatching-repositories

              When  enabled,  an automatic upgrade will be triggered when a repository format does not match its
              use-share-safe config.

              This is an advanced behavior that most users will not need. We recommend you don't use this unless
              you are a seasoned administrator of a Mercurial install base.

              Automatic upgrade means that any process accessing the  repository  will  upgrade  the  repository
              format to use share-safe. This only triggers if a change is needed. This also applies to operation
              that would have been read-only (like hg status).

              If  the  repository  cannot  be  locked, the automatic-upgrade operation will be skipped. The next
              operation will attempt it again.

              This configuration will apply for moves in any direction, either adding the share-safe  format  if
              format.use-share-safe=yes  or  removing the share-safe requirement if format.use-share-safe=no. So
              we recommend setting both this value and format.use-share-safe at the same time.

       use-share-safe.automatic-upgrade-of-mismatching-repositories:quiet

              Hide message when performing such automatic upgrade.

       usestore

              Enable or disable the "store" repository format which improves  compatibility  with  systems  that
              fold  case  or  otherwise  mangle  filenames. Disabling this option will allow you to store longer
              filenames in some situations at the expense of compatibility.

              Repositories with this on-disk format require Mercurial version 0.9.4.

              Enabled by default.

       sparse-revlog

              Enable or disable the sparse-revlog delta strategy.  This  format  improves  delta  re-use  inside
              revlog.  For  very branchy repositories, it results in a smaller store. For repositories with many
              revisions, it also helps performance (by using shortened delta chains.)

              Repositories with this on-disk format require Mercurial version 4.7

              Enabled by default.

       revlog-compression

              Compression algorithm used by revlog. Supported values are zlib and zstd. The zlib engine  is  the
              historical  default  of  Mercurial.  zstd  is  a newer format that is usually a net win over zlib,
              operating faster at better compression rates. Use zstd to reduce CPU usage. Multiple values can be
              specified, the first available one will be used.

              On some systems, the Mercurial installation may lack zstd support.

              Default is zstd if available, zlib otherwise.

       bookmarks-in-store

              Store bookmarks in .hg/store/. This means that bookmarks are shared when using hg share regardless
              of the -B option.

              Repositories with this on-disk format require Mercurial version 5.1.

              Disabled by default.

   graph
       Web graph view configuration. This section let you change graph elements display properties by  branches,
       for instance to make the default branch stand out.

       Each line has the following format:

       <branch>.<argument> = <value>

       where <branch> is the name of the branch being customized. Example:

       [graph]
       # 2px width
       default.width = 2
       # red color
       default.color = FF0000

       Supported arguments:

       width

              Set branch edges width in pixels.

       color

              Set branch edges color in hexadecimal RGB notation.

   hooks
       Commands  or  Python  functions  that  get  automatically executed by various actions such as starting or
       finishing a commit. Multiple hooks can be run for the same action by appending a suffix  to  the  action.
       Overriding  a  site-wide  hook can be done by changing its value or setting it to an empty string.  Hooks
       can be prioritized by adding a prefix of priority. to the hook  name  on  a  new  line  and  setting  the
       priority. The default priority is 0.

       Example .hg/hgrc:

       [hooks]
       # update working directory after adding changesets
       changegroup.update = hg update
       # do not use the site-wide hook
       incoming =
       incoming.email = /my/email/hook
       incoming.autobuild = /my/build/hook
       # force autobuild hook to run before other incoming hooks
       priority.incoming.autobuild = 1
       ###  control HGPLAIN setting when running autobuild hook
       # HGPLAIN always set (default from Mercurial 5.7)
       incoming.autobuild:run-with-plain = yes
       # HGPLAIN never set
       incoming.autobuild:run-with-plain = no
       # HGPLAIN inherited from environment (default before Mercurial 5.7)
       incoming.autobuild:run-with-plain = auto

       Most  hooks are run with environment variables set that give useful additional information. For each hook
       below, the environment variables it is passed are listed with names in the form $HG_foo. The $HG_HOOKTYPE
       and $HG_HOOKNAME variables are set for all hooks.  They contain the type of hook which triggered the  run
       and  the  full  name  of  the  hook  in  the  config,  respectively.  In  the example above, this will be
       $HG_HOOKTYPE=incoming and $HG_HOOKNAME=incoming.email.

       Some basic Unix syntax can be enabled for portability, including $VAR and ${VAR} style  variables.   A  ~
       followed by \ or / will be expanded to %USERPROFILE% to simulate a subset of tilde expansion on Unix.  To
       use  a  literal  $ or ~, it must be escaped with a back slash or inside of a strong quote.  Strong quotes
       will be replaced by double quotes after processing.

       This feature is enabled by adding a prefix of tonative. to the hook name on a new line, and setting it to
       True.  For example:

       [hooks]
       incoming.autobuild = /my/build/hook
       # enable translation to cmd.exe syntax for autobuild hook
       tonative.incoming.autobuild = True

       changegroup

              Run after a changegroup has been added via push, pull or  unbundle.   The  ID  of  the  first  new
              changeset  is  in  $HG_NODE  and  last is in $HG_NODE_LAST.  The URL from which changes came is in
              $HG_URL.

       commit

              Run after a changeset has been created in the local  repository.  The  ID  of  the  newly  created
              changeset is in $HG_NODE. Parent changeset IDs are in $HG_PARENT1 and $HG_PARENT2.

       incoming

              Run  after  a changeset has been pulled, pushed, or unbundled into the local repository. The ID of
              the newly arrived changeset is in $HG_NODE. The URL that was source of the changes is in $HG_URL.

       outgoing

              Run after sending changes from the local repository to another. The ID of first changeset sent  is
              in $HG_NODE. The source of operation is in $HG_SOURCE. Also see hg help config.hooks.preoutgoing.

       post-<command>

              Run  after  successful invocations of the associated command. The contents of the command line are
              passed as $HG_ARGS and the result code in $HG_RESULT. Parsed command line arguments are passed  as
              $HG_PATS  and  $HG_OPTS. These contain string representations of the python data internally passed
              to <command>. $HG_OPTS is  a  dictionary  of  options  (with  unspecified  options  set  to  their
              defaults).  $HG_PATS is a list of arguments. Hook failure is ignored.

       fail-<command>

              Run  after  a  failed  invocation  of  an associated command. The contents of the command line are
              passed as $HG_ARGS. Parsed command line arguments are  passed  as  $HG_PATS  and  $HG_OPTS.  These
              contain  string  representations  of the python data internally passed to <command>. $HG_OPTS is a
              dictionary of options (with unspecified options set to their defaults).  $HG_PATS  is  a  list  of
              arguments.  Hook failure is ignored.

       pre-<command>

              Run  before  executing  the  associated  command.  The  contents of the command line are passed as
              $HG_ARGS. Parsed command line arguments are passed as $HG_PATS and $HG_OPTS. These contain  string
              representations  of  the  data internally passed to <command>. $HG_OPTS is a dictionary of options
              (with unspecified options set to their defaults). $HG_PATS is a list of  arguments.  If  the  hook
              returns failure, the command doesn't execute and Mercurial returns the failure code.

       prechangegroup

              Run before a changegroup is added via push, pull or unbundle. Exit status 0 allows the changegroup
              to  proceed.  A  non-zero status will cause the push, pull or unbundle to fail. The URL from which
              changes will come is in $HG_URL.

       precommit

              Run before starting a local commit. Exit status 0 allows the commit to proceed. A non-zero  status
              will cause the commit to fail.  Parent changeset IDs are in $HG_PARENT1 and $HG_PARENT2.

       prelistkeys

              Run  before  listing  pushkeys  (like  bookmarks)  in the repository. A non-zero status will cause
              failure. The key namespace is in $HG_NAMESPACE.

       preoutgoing

              Run before collecting changes to send from the local repository to another. A non-zero status will
              cause failure. This lets you prevent pull over HTTP  or  SSH.  It  can  also  prevent  propagating
              commits  (via  local  pull, push (outbound) or bundle commands), but not completely, since you can
              just copy files instead. The source of operation is in $HG_SOURCE. If "serve",  the  operation  is
              happening  on  behalf  of  a  remote  SSH  or  HTTP repository. If "push", "pull" or "bundle", the
              operation is happening on behalf of a repository on same system.

       prepushkey

              Run before a pushkey (like a bookmark) is added to the repository. A non-zero  status  will  cause
              the  key  to  be  rejected.  The key namespace is in $HG_NAMESPACE, the key is in $HG_KEY, the old
              value (if any) is in $HG_OLD, and the new value is in $HG_NEW.

       pretag

              Run before creating a tag. Exit status 0 allows the tag to be  created.  A  non-zero  status  will
              cause  the  tag  to  fail.  The  ID  of the changeset to tag is in $HG_NODE. The name of tag is in
              $HG_TAG. The tag is local if $HG_LOCAL=1, or in the repository if $HG_LOCAL=0.

       pretransmit-inline-clone-bundle

              Run before transferring an inline clonebundle to the peer.  If the exit status is  0,  the  inline
              clonebundle  will be allowed to be transferred. A non-zero status will cause the transfer to fail.
              The path of the inline clonebundle is in $HG_CLONEBUNDLEPATH.

       pretxnopen

              Run before any new repository transaction is open. The reason  for  the  transaction  will  be  in
              $HG_TXNNAME,  and  a unique identifier for the transaction will be in $HG_TXNID. A non-zero status
              will prevent the transaction from being opened.

       pretxnclose

              Run right before the transaction is actually finalized. Any repository change will be  visible  to
              the  hook  program.  This  lets  you  validate the transaction content or change it. Exit status 0
              allows the commit to proceed. A non-zero status will cause the transaction to be rolled back.  The
              reason  for  the  transaction  opening  will  be  in  $HG_TXNNAME, and a unique identifier for the
              transaction will be in $HG_TXNID.  The  rest  of  the  available  data  will  vary  according  the
              transaction  type.   Changes  unbundled  to  the  repository will add $HG_URL and $HG_SOURCE.  New
              changesets will add $HG_NODE (the ID of the first added changeset), $HG_NODE_LAST (the ID  of  the
              last   added   changeset).    Bookmark   and   phase   changes  will  set  $HG_BOOKMARK_MOVED  and
              $HG_PHASES_MOVED  to  1  respectively.   The  number  of  new  obsmarkers,  if  any,  will  be  in
              $HG_NEW_OBSMARKERS, etc.

       pretxnclose-bookmark

              Run right before a bookmark change is actually finalized. Any repository change will be visible to
              the  hook  program.  This  lets  you  validate the transaction content or change it. Exit status 0
              allows the commit to proceed. A non-zero status will cause the transaction to be rolled back.  The
              name of the bookmark will be  available  in  $HG_BOOKMARK,  the  new  bookmark  location  will  be
              available  in  $HG_NODE while the previous location will be available in $HG_OLDNODE. In case of a
              bookmark creation $HG_OLDNODE will be empty. In case of  deletion  $HG_NODE  will  be  empty.   In
              addition,  the  reason for the transaction opening will be in $HG_TXNNAME, and a unique identifier
              for the transaction will be in $HG_TXNID.

       pretxnclose-phase

              Run right before a phase change is actually finalized. Any repository change will  be  visible  to
              the  hook  program.  This  lets  you  validate the transaction content or change it. Exit status 0
              allows the commit to proceed.  A non-zero status will cause the transaction to be rolled back. The
              hook is called multiple times, once for each revision affected by a phase  change.   The  affected
              node  is available in $HG_NODE, the phase in $HG_PHASE while the previous $HG_OLDPHASE. In case of
              new node, $HG_OLDPHASE will be empty.  In addition, the reason for the transaction opening will be
              in $HG_TXNNAME, and a unique identifier for the transaction will be in $HG_TXNID. The hook is also
              run for newly added revisions. In this case the $HG_OLDPHASE entry will be empty.

       txnclose

              Run after any repository transaction has been committed. At this point,  the  transaction  can  no
              longer   be   rolled   back.  The  hook  will  run  after  the  lock  is  released.  See  hg  help
              config.hooks.pretxnclose for details about available variables.

       txnclose-bookmark

              Run after any bookmark change has been committed. At this point, the transaction can no longer  be
              rolled    back.    The   hook   will   run   after   the   lock   is   released.   See   hg   help
              config.hooks.pretxnclose-bookmark for details about available variables.

       txnclose-phase

              Run after any phase change has been committed. At this point, the transaction  can  no  longer  be
              rolled    back.    The   hook   will   run   after   the   lock   is   released.   See   hg   help
              config.hooks.pretxnclose-phase for details about available variables.

       txnabort

              Run when a  transaction  is  aborted.  See  hg  help  config.hooks.pretxnclose for  details  about
              available variables.

       pretxnchangegroup

              Run  after a changegroup has been added via push, pull or unbundle, but before the transaction has
              been committed. The changegroup is visible to the hook program. This allows validation of incoming
              changes before accepting them.  The ID of the first new changeset is in $HG_NODE and  last  is  in
              $HG_NODE_LAST.  Exit  status  0 allows the transaction to commit. A non-zero status will cause the
              transaction to be rolled back, and the push, pull or unbundle will fail.  The  URL  that  was  the
              source of changes is in $HG_URL.

       pretxncommit

              Run  after a changeset has been created, but before the transaction is committed. The changeset is
              visible to the hook program. This allows validation of the commit message and changes. Exit status
              0 allows the commit to proceed. A non-zero status will cause the transaction to  be  rolled  back.
              The  ID  of  the  new  changeset  is  in $HG_NODE. The parent changeset IDs are in $HG_PARENT1 and
              $HG_PARENT2.

       preupdate

              Run before updating the working directory. Exit status 0 allows the update to proceed. A  non-zero
              status  will  prevent  the  update.   The  changeset  ID of first new parent is in $HG_PARENT1. If
              updating to a merge, the ID of second new parent is in $HG_PARENT2.

       listkeys

              Run after  listing  pushkeys  (like  bookmarks)  in  the  repository.  The  key  namespace  is  in
              $HG_NAMESPACE. $HG_VALUES is a dictionary containing the keys and values.

       pushkey

              Run  after  a  pushkey  (like  a  bookmark)  is  added  to the repository. The key namespace is in
              $HG_NAMESPACE, the key is in $HG_KEY, the old value (if any) is in $HG_OLD, and the new  value  is
              in $HG_NEW.

       tag

              Run  after a tag is created. The ID of the tagged changeset is in $HG_NODE.  The name of tag is in
              $HG_TAG. The tag is local if $HG_LOCAL=1, or in the repository if $HG_LOCAL=0.

       update

              Run after updating the working directory. The changeset ID of first new parent is in  $HG_PARENT1.
              If  updating  to  a merge, the ID of second new parent is in $HG_PARENT2. If the update succeeded,
              $HG_ERROR=0. If the update failed (e.g. because conflicts were not resolved), $HG_ERROR=1.

       prelock

              run before the store lock is taken, mostly used for test and debug.

       prewlock

              run before the working copy lock is taken, mostly used for test and debug.

       Note   It is generally better to use standard hooks rather than the generic pre- and post- command hooks,
              as they are guaranteed to be called in the  appropriate  contexts  for  influencing  transactions.
              Also, hooks like "commit" will be called in all contexts that generate a commit (e.g. tag) and not
              just the commit command.

       Note   Environment  variables  with empty values may not be passed to hooks on platforms such as Windows.
              As an example, $HG_PARENT2 will have an  empty  value  under  Unix-like  platforms  for  non-merge
              changesets, while it will not be available at all under Windows.

       The syntax for Python hooks is as follows:

       hookname = python:modulename.submodule.callable
       hookname = python:/path/to/python/module.py:callable

       Python  hooks  are  run  within  the  Mercurial  process. Each hook is called with at least three keyword
       arguments: a ui object (keyword ui), a repository object (keyword repo),  and  a  hooktype  keyword  that
       tells  what  kind  of hook is used. Arguments listed as environment variables above are passed as keyword
       arguments, with no HG_ prefix, and names in lower case.

       If a Python hook returns a "true" value or raises an exception, this is treated as a failure.

   hostfingerprints
       (Deprecated. Use [hostsecurity]'s fingerprints options instead.)

       Fingerprints of the certificates of known HTTPS servers.

       A HTTPS connection to a server with a fingerprint configured  here  will  only  succeed  if  the  servers
       certificate matches the fingerprint.  This is very similar to how ssh known hosts works.

       The fingerprint is the SHA-1 hash value of the DER encoded certificate.  Multiple values can be specified
       (separated  by  spaces  or commas). This can be used to define both old and new fingerprints while a host
       transitions to a new certificate.

       The CA chain and web.cacerts is not used for servers with a fingerprint.

       For example:

       [hostfingerprints]
       hg.intevation.de = fc:e2:8d:d9:51:cd:cb:c1:4d:18:6b:b7:44:8d:49:72:57:e6:cd:33
       hg.intevation.org = fc:e2:8d:d9:51:cd:cb:c1:4d:18:6b:b7:44:8d:49:72:57:e6:cd:33

   hostsecurity
       Used to specify global and per-host security settings for connecting to other machines.

       The following options control default behavior for all hosts.

       ciphers

              Defines the cryptographic ciphers to use for connections.

              Value    must    be    a    valid    OpenSSL    Cipher    List    Format    as    documented    at
              https://www.openssl.org/docs/manmaster/apps/ciphers.html#CIPHER-LIST-FORMAT.

              This  setting  is  for  advanced  users  only. Setting to incorrect values can significantly lower
              connection security or decrease performance.  You have been warned.

              This option requires Python 2.7.

       minimumprotocol

              Defines the minimum channel encryption protocol to use.

              By default, the highest version of TLS supported by both client and server is used.

              Allowed values are: tls1.0, tls1.1, tls1.2.

              When running on an old Python version, only tls1.0 is allowed since old versions  of  Python  only
              support up to TLS 1.0.

              When  running  a Python that supports modern TLS versions, the default is tls1.1. tls1.0 can still
              be used to allow TLS 1.0. However, this weakens security and should only be used as a  feature  of
              last resort if a server does not support TLS 1.1+.

       Options  in  the [hostsecurity] section can have the form hostname:setting. This allows multiple settings
       to be defined on a per-host basis.

       The following per-host settings can be defined.

       ciphers

              This behaves like ciphers as described above except it only applies to the host  on  which  it  is
              defined.

       fingerprints

              A   list   of   hashes   of  the  DER  encoded  peer/remote  certificate.  Values  have  the  form
              algorithm:fingerprint.                                                                        e.g.
              sha256:c3ab8ff13720e8ad9047dd39466b3c8974e592c2fa383d4a3960714caef0c4f2.   In addition, colons (:)
              can appear in the fingerprint part.

              The following algorithms/prefixes are supported: sha1, sha256, sha512.

              Use of sha256 or sha512 is preferred.

              If a fingerprint is specified, the CA chain is not validated for  this  host  and  Mercurial  will
              require  the  remote  certificate  to  match  one of the fingerprints specified. This means if the
              server updates its certificate, Mercurial will abort until a new fingerprint is defined.  This can
              provide stronger security than traditional CA-based validation at the expense of convenience.

              This option takes precedence over verifycertsfile.

       minimumprotocol

              This behaves like minimumprotocol as described above except it only applies to the host  on  which
              it is defined.

       verifycertsfile

              Path  to  file  a  containing  a  list  of  PEM  encoded  certificates  used  to verify the server
              certificate. Environment variables and ~user constructs are expanded in the filename.

              The server certificate or the certificate's certificate authority (CA) must  match  a  certificate
              from  this  file  or  certificate  verification  will  fail  and connections to the server will be
              refused.

              If  defined,  only  certificates  provided  by  this  file  will  be  used:  web.cacerts  and  any
              system/default certificates will not be used.

              This option has no effect if the per-host fingerprints option is set.

              The format of the file is as follows:

              -----BEGIN CERTIFICATE-----
              ... (certificate in base64 PEM encoding) ...
              -----END CERTIFICATE-----
              -----BEGIN CERTIFICATE-----
              ... (certificate in base64 PEM encoding) ...

              -----END CERTIFICATE-----
       For example:

       [hostsecurity]
       hg.example.com:fingerprints = sha256:c3ab8ff13720e8ad9047dd39466b3c8974e592c2fa383d4a3960714caef0c4f2
       hg2.example.com:fingerprints = sha1:914f1aff87249c09b6859b88b1906d30756491ca, sha1:fc:e2:8d:d9:51:cd:cb:c1:4d:18:6b:b7:44:8d:49:72:57:e6:cd:33
       hg3.example.com:fingerprints = sha256:9a:b0:dc:e2:75:ad:8a:b7:84:58:e5:1f:07:32:f1:87:e6:bd:24:22:af:b7:ce:8e:9c:b4:10:cf:b9:f4:0e:d2
       foo.example.com:verifycertsfile = /etc/ssl/trusted-ca-certs.pem

       To  change  the  default  minimum  protocol  version  to  TLS 1.2 but to allow TLS 1.1 when connecting to
       hg.example.com:

       [hostsecurity]
       minimumprotocol = tls1.2
       hg.example.com:minimumprotocol = tls1.1

   http_proxy
       Used to access web-based Mercurial repositories through a HTTP proxy.

       host

              Host name and (optional) port of the proxy server, for example "myproxy:8000".

       no

              Optional. Comma-separated list of host names that should bypass the proxy.

       passwd

              Optional. Password to authenticate with at the proxy server.

       user

              Optional. User name to authenticate with at the proxy server.

       always

              Optional. Always use the proxy, even for localhost and any  entries  in  http_proxy.no.  (default:
              False)

   http
       Used to configure access to Mercurial repositories via HTTP.

       timeout

              If set, blocking operations will timeout after that many seconds.  (default: None)

   merge
       This section specifies behavior during merges and updates.

       checkignored

              Controls  behavior  when  an  ignored  file  on  disk  has  the same name as a tracked file in the
              changeset being merged or updated to, and has different contents.  Options  are  abort,  warn  and
              ignore.  With abort, abort on such files. With warn, warn on such files and back them up as .orig.
              With ignore, don't print a warning and back them up as .orig. (default: abort)

       checkunknown

              Controls behavior when an unknown file that isn't ignored has the same name as a tracked  file  in
              the   changeset   being   merged   or   updated   to,  and  has  different  contents.  Similar  to
              merge.checkignored, except for files that are not ignored. (default: abort)

       on-failure

              When set to continue (the default), the merge process attempts to merge all unresolved files using
              the merge chosen tool, regardless of whether previous  file  merge  attempts  during  the  process
              succeeded or not.  Setting this to prompt will prompt after any merge failure continue or halt the
              merge  process.  Setting  this to halt will automatically halt the merge process on any merge tool
              failure. The merge process can be restarted by using the resolve command. When a merge is  halted,
              the repository is left in a normal unresolved merge state.  (default: continue)

       strict-capability-check

              Whether capabilities of internal merge tools are checked strictly or not, while examining rules to
              decide merge tool to be used.  (default: False)

   merge-patterns
       This  section  specifies  merge tools to associate with particular file patterns. Tools matched here will
       take precedence over the default merge tool. Patterns are globs by  default,  rooted  at  the  repository
       root.

       Example:

       [merge-patterns]
       **.c = kdiff3
       **.jpg = myimgmerge

   merge-tools
       This  section  configures external merge tools to use for file-level merges. This section has likely been
       preconfigured at install time.  Use hg config merge-tools to check the existing configuration.  Also  see
       hg help merge-tools for more details.

       Example ~/.hgrc:

       [merge-tools]
       # Override stock tool location
       kdiff3.executable = ~/bin/kdiff3
       # Specify command line
       kdiff3.args = $base $local $other -o $output
       # Give higher priority
       kdiff3.priority = 1

       # Changing the priority of preconfigured tool
       meld.priority = 0

       # Disable a preconfigured tool
       vimdiff.disabled = yes

       # Define new tool
       myHtmlTool.args = -m $local $other $base $output
       myHtmlTool.regkey = Software\FooSoftware\HtmlMerge
       myHtmlTool.priority = 1

       Supported arguments:

       priority

              The priority in which to evaluate this tool.  (default: 0)

       executable

              Either just the name of the executable or its pathname.

              On Windows, the path can use environment variables with ${ProgramFiles} syntax.

              (default: the tool name)

       args

              The  arguments  to pass to the tool executable. You can refer to the files being merged as well as
              the output file through these variables: $base, $local, $other, $output.

              The meaning of $local and $other can vary depending on which action is being performed. During  an
              update  or  merge,  $local  represents the original state of the file, while $other represents the
              commit you are updating to or the commit you are merging with. During a rebase, $local  represents
              the destination of the rebase, and $other represents the commit being rebased.

              Some  operations  define  custom  labels  to assist with identifying the revisions, accessible via
              $labellocal, $labelother, and $labelbase. If custom labels are not available, these will be local,
              other, and base, respectively.  (default: $local $base $other)

       premerge

              Attempt to run internal non-interactive 3-way merge tool before launching external tool.   Options
              are  true,  false, keep, keep-merge3, or keep-mergediff (experimental). The keep option will leave
              markers in the file if  the  premerge  fails.  The  keep-merge3  will  do  the  same  but  include
              information about the base of the merge in the marker (see internal :merge3 in hg help merge-tools
              ). The keep-mergediff option is similar but uses a different marker style (see internal :merge3 in
              hg help merge-tools). (default: True)

       binary

              This tool can merge binary files. (default: False, unless tool was selected by file pattern match)

       symlink

              This tool can merge symlinks. (default: False)

       check

              A list of merge success-checking options:

              changed

                     Ask whether merge was successful when the merged file shows no changes.

              conflicts

                     Check whether there are conflicts even though the tool reported success.

              prompt

                     Always prompt for merge success, regardless of success reported by tool.

       fixeol

              Attempt to fix up EOL changes caused by the merge tool.  (default: False)

       gui

              This tool requires a graphical interface to run. (default: False)

       mergemarkers

              Controls  whether  the  labels  passed  via  $labellocal, $labelother, and $labelbase are detailed
              (respecting mergemarkertemplate) or basic. If  premerge  is  keep  or  keep-merge3,  the  conflict
              markers  generated  during  premerge  will  be detailed if either this option or the corresponding
              option in the [ui] section is detailed.  (default: basic)

       mergemarkertemplate

              This setting can be used to  override  mergemarker  from  the  [command-templates]  section  on  a
              per-tool basis; this applies to the $label-prefixed variables and to the conflict markers that are
              generated  if  premerge is keep` or ``keep-merge3. See the corresponding variable in [ui] for more
              information.

       regkey

              Windows registry key which describes install location of this tool. Mercurial will search for this
              key first under HKEY_CURRENT_USER and then under HKEY_LOCAL_MACHINE.  (default: None)

       regkeyalt

              An alternate Windows registry key to try if the first key is not found.  The  alternate  key  uses
              the  same regname and regappend semantics of the primary key.  The most common use for this key is
              to search for 32bit applications on 64bit operating systems.  (default: None)

       regname

              Name of value to read from specified registry key.  (default: the unnamed (default) value)

       regappend

              String to append to the value read from the registry, typically the executable name of  the  tool.
              (default: None)

   pager
       Setting used to control when to paginate and with what external tool. See hg help pager for details.

       pager

              Define the external tool used as pager.

              If  no  pager is set, Mercurial uses the environment variable $PAGER.  If neither pager.pager, nor
              $PAGER is set, a default pager will be used, typically less on Unix and more on Windows. Example:

              [pager]
              pager = less -FRX

       ignore

              List of commands to disable the pager for. Example:

              [pager]
              ignore = version, help, update

   patch
       Settings used when applying patches, for instance through the 'import' command or with  Mercurial  Queues
       extension.

       eol

              When set to 'strict' patch content and patched files end of lines are preserved. When set to lf or
              crlf, both files end of lines are ignored when patching and the result line endings are normalized
              to  either  LF  (Unix)  or  CRLF (Windows). When set to auto, end of lines are again ignored while
              patching but line endings in patched files are normalized to their original setting on a  per-file
              basis.  If  target  file  does  not exist or has no end of line, patch line endings are preserved.
              (default: strict)

       fuzz

              The number of lines of 'fuzz' to allow when applying patches. This controls how much  context  the
              patcher is allowed to ignore when trying to apply a patch.  (default: 2)

   paths
       Assigns symbolic names and behavior to repositories.

       Options are symbolic names defining the URL or directory that is the location of the repository. Example:

       [paths]
       my_server = https://example.com/my_repo
       local_path = /home/me/repo

       These  symbolic  names  can  be used from the command line. To pull from my_server: hg pull my_server. To
       push to local_path: hg push local_path. You can check hg help urls for details about valid URLs.

       Options containing colons (:) denote sub-options that can influence  behavior  for  that  specific  path.
       Example:

       [paths]
       my_server = https://example.com/my_path
       my_server:pushurl = ssh://example.com/my_path

       Paths using the path://otherpath scheme will inherit the sub-options value from the path they point to.

       The following sub-options can be defined:

       multi-urls

              A  boolean  option.  When  enabled the value of the [paths] entry will be parsed as a list and the
              alias will resolve to multiple destination. If some of the list entry use the path:// syntax,  the
              suboption will be inherited individually.

       pushurl

              The  URL to use for push operations. If not defined, the location defined by the path's main entry
              is used.

       pushrev

              A revset defining which revisions to push by default.

              When hg push is executed without a -r argument, the revset defined by this sub-option is evaluated
              to determine what to push.

              For example, a value of . will push the working directory's revision by default.

              Revsets specifying bookmarks will not result in the bookmark being pushed.

       bookmarks.mode

              How bookmark will be dealt during the exchange. It support the following value

              • default: the default behavior, local and remote bookmarks are "merged" on push/pull.

              • mirror: when pulling, replace local bookmarks by remote bookmarks. This is useful to replicate a
                repository, or as an optimization.

              • ignore: ignore bookmarks during exchange.  (This currently only affect pulling)

       pulled-delta-reuse-policy Control the policy regarding deltas sent by the remote during pulls.

       This is an advanced option that non-admin users should not need to understand or set. This option can  be
       used to speed up pulls from trusted central servers, or to fix-up deltas from older servers.

       It supports the following values:

       • default: use the policy defined by storage.revlog.reuse-external-delta-parent,

       • no-reuse:  start  a new optimal delta search for each new revision we add to the repository. The deltas
         from the server will be reused when the base it applies to is tested (this can be frequent if that base
         is the one and unique parent of that revision). This can significantly slowdown pulls but  will  result
         in an optimized storage space if the remote peer is sending poor quality deltas.

       • try-base:  try  to  reuse the deltas from the remote peer as long as they create a valid delta-chain in
         the local repository. This speeds up the unbundling process, but  can  result  in  sub-optimal  storage
         space if the remote peer is sending poor quality deltas.

       • forced:  the  deltas  from  the  peer will be reused in all cases, even if the resulting delta-chain is
         "invalid". This setting will ensure the bundle is applied at minimal CPU cost, but  it  can  result  in
         longer  delta  chains being created on the client, making revisions potentially slower to access in the
         future. If you think you need this option, you should make sure you are also talking to  the  Mercurial
         developer community to get confirmation.

       See  hg  help  config.storage.revlog.reuse-external-delta-parent for a similar global option. That option
       defines the behavior of default.

       The following special named paths exist:

       default

              The URL or directory to use when no source or remote is specified.

              hg clone will automatically define this path to the location the repository was cloned from.

       default-push

              (deprecated) The URL or directory for the default hg  push location.   default:pushurl  should  be
              used instead.

   phases
       Specifies default handling of phases. See hg help phases for more information about working with phases.

       publish

              Controls  draft  phase  behavior when working as a server. When true, pushed changesets are set to
              public in both client and server and pulled or cloned changesets are set to public in the  client.
              (default: True)

       new-commit

              Phase of newly-created commits.  (default: draft)

       checksubrepos

              Check  the  phase  of  the  current  revision  of each subrepository. Allowed values are "ignore",
              "follow" and "abort". For settings other than "ignore", the phase of the current revision of  each
              subrepository  is  checked  before  committing  the  parent  repository. If any of those phases is
              greater than the phase of the parent repository (e.g. if a subrepo is in a  "secret"  phase  while
              the  parent  repo  is  in "draft" phase), the commit is either aborted (if checksubrepos is set to
              "abort") or the higher phase is used for the  parent  repository  commit  (if  set  to  "follow").
              (default: follow)

   profiling
       Specifies profiling type, format, and file output. Two profilers are supported: an instrumenting profiler
       (named ls), and a sampling profiler (named stat).

       In  this  section description, 'profiling data' stands for the raw data collected during profiling, while
       'profiling report' stands for a statistical text report generated from the profiling data.

       enabled

              Enable the profiler.  (default: false)

              This is equivalent to passing --profile on the command line.

       type

              The type of profiler to use.  (default: stat)

              ls

                     Use Python's built-in instrumenting profiler. This profiler works  on  all  platforms,  but
                     each  line  number  it  reports  is the first line of a function. This restriction makes it
                     difficult to identify the expensive parts of a non-trivial function.

              stat

                     Use a statistical profiler, statprof. This profiler is most useful for  profiling  commands
                     that run for longer than about 0.1 seconds.

              py-spy

                     use  the  py-spy  profiler.  A external py-spy executable must be available.  (Make sure to
                     check profiling.output config to write the result.)

       format

              Profiling format.  Specific to the ls instrumenting profiler.  (default: text)

              text

                     Generate a profiling report. When saving to a file, it should be noted that only the report
                     is saved, and the profiling data is not kept.

              kcachegrind

                     Format profiling data for kcachegrind use: when saving to a file, the  generated  file  can
                     directly be loaded into kcachegrind.

       statformat

              Profiling format for the stat profiler.  (default: hotpath)

              hotpath

                     Show a tree-based display containing the hot path of execution (where most time was spent).

              bymethod

                     Show a table of methods ordered by how frequently they are active.

              byline

                     Show a table of lines in files ordered by how frequently they are active.

              json

                     Render profiling data as JSON.

       freq

              Sampling frequency.  Specific to the stat sampling profiler.  (default: 1000)

       output

              File  path  where  profiling  data  or report should be saved. If the file exists, it is replaced.
              (default: None, data is printed on stderr)

       sort

              Sort field.  Specific to the ls instrumenting profiler.  One of callcount, reccallcount, totaltime
              and inlinetime.  (default: inlinetime)

       time-track

              Control if the stat profiler track cpu or real time.  (default: cpu on Windows, otherwise real)

       limit

              Number of lines to show. Specific to the ls instrumenting profiler.  (default: 30)

       nested

              Show at most this number of lines of drill-down info after each main entry.  This can help explain
              the difference between Total and Inline.  Specific to the ls instrumenting profiler.  (default: 0)

       showmin

              Minimum fraction of samples an entry must have for it to be displayed.   Can  be  specified  as  a
              float between 0.0 and 1.0 or can have a % afterwards to allow values up to 100. e.g. 5%.

              Only used by the stat profiler.

              For the hotpath format, default is 0.05.  For the chrome format, default is 0.005.

              The option is unused on other formats.

       showmax

              Maximum  fraction  of  samples an entry can have before it is ignored in display. Values format is
              the same as showmin.

              Only used by the stat profiler.

              For the chrome format, default is 0.999.

              The option is unused on other formats.

       showtime

              Show time taken as absolute durations, in addition to  percentages.   Only  used  by  the  hotpath
              format.  (default: true)

   progress
       Mercurial  commands  can  draw progress bars that are as informative as possible. Some progress bars only
       offer indeterminate information, while others have a definite end point.

       debug

              Whether to print debug info when updating the progress bar. (default: False)

       delay

              Number of seconds (float) before showing the progress bar. (default: 3)

       changedelay

              Minimum delay before showing a new topic. When set to less than 3 * refresh, that  value  will  be
              used instead. (default: 1)

       estimateinterval

              Maximum sampling interval in seconds for speed and estimated time calculation. (default: 60)

       refresh

              Time in seconds between refreshes of the progress bar. (default: 0.1)

       format

              Format of the progress bar.

              Valid  entries  for the format field are topic, bar, number, unit, estimate, speed, and item. item
              defaults to the last 20 characters of the item, but this can be changed by  adding  either  -<num>
              which would take the last num characters, or +<num> for the first num characters.

              (default: topic bar number estimate)

       width

              If  set,  the  maximum  width of the progress information (that is, min(width, term width) will be
              used).

       clear-complete

              Clear the progress bar after it's done. (default: True)

       disable

              If true, don't show a progress bar.

       assume-tty

              If true, ALWAYS show a progress bar, unless disable is given.

   rebase
       evolution.allowdivergence

              Default to False,  when  True  allow  creating  divergence  when  performing  rebase  of  obsolete
              changesets.

   revsetalias
       Alias definitions for revsets. See hg help revsets for details.

   rewrite
       backup-bundle

              Whether to save stripped changesets to a bundle file. (default: True)

       update-timestamp

              If  true,  updates  the  date  and  time of the changeset to current. It is only applicable for hg
              amend, hg commit --amend and hg uncommit in the current version.

       empty-successor

          Control what happens with empty successors that are the result of rewrite operations. If set to  skip,
          the successor is not created. If set to keep, the empty successor is created and kept.

          Currently, only the rebase and absorb commands consider this configuration.  (EXPERIMENTAL)

   rhg
       The pure Rust fast-path for Mercurial. See rust/README.rst in the Mercurial repository.

       fallback-executable

              Path  to  the  executable  to  run in a sub-process when falling back to another implementation of
              Mercurial.

       fallback-immediately

              Fall back to fallback-executable  as  soon  as  possible,  regardless  of  the  rhg.on-unsupported
              configuration. Useful for debugging, for example to bypass rhg if the deault hg points to rhg.

              Note  that  because  this  requires  loading  the configuration, it is possible that rhg error out
              before being able to fall back.

       ignored-extensions

              Controls  which  extensions  should  be  ignored  by   rhg.   By   default,   rhg   triggers   the
              rhg.on-unsupported behavior any unsupported extensions.  Users can disable that behavior when they
              know that a given extension does not need support from rhg.

              Expects a list of extension names, or * to ignore all extensions.

              Note:  *:<suboption>  is  also  a  valid extension name for this configuration option.  As of this
              writing, the only valid "global" suboption is required.

       on-unsupported

              Controls the behavior of rhg when detecting unsupported features.

              Possible values are abort (default), abort-silent and fallback.

              abort

                     Print an error message describing what feature is not supported, and exit with code 252

              abort-silent

                     Silently exit with code 252

              fallback

                     Try running the fallback executable with  the  same  parameters  (and  trace  the  fallback
                     reason, use RUST_LOG=trace to see).

   share
       safe-mismatch.source-safe

              Controls  what  happens  when  the shared repository does not use the share-safe mechanism but its
              source repository does.

              Possible values are abort (default), allow, upgrade-abort and upgrade-allow.

              abort

                     Disallows running any command and aborts

              allow

                     Respects the feature presence in the share source

              upgrade-abort

                     Tries to upgrade the share to use share-safe; if it fails, aborts

              upgrade-allow

                     Tries to upgrade the share; if it fails, continue by respecting the share source setting

              Check hg help config.format.use-share-safe for details about the share-safe feature.

       safe-mismatch.source-safe:verbose-upgrade

              Display a message when upgrading, (default: True)

       safe-mismatch.source-safe.warn

              Shows a warning on operations if the shared repository does not use  share-safe,  but  the  source
              repository does.  (default: True)

       safe-mismatch.source-not-safe

              Controls what happens when the shared repository uses the share-safe mechanism but its source does
              not.

              Possible values are abort (default), allow, downgrade-abort and downgrade-allow.

              abort

                     Disallows running any command and aborts

              allow

                     Respects the feature presence in the share source

              downgrade-abort

                     Tries to downgrade the share to not use share-safe; if it fails, aborts

              downgrade-allow

                     Tries to downgrade the share to not use share-safe; if it fails, continue by respecting the
                     shared source setting

              Check hg help config.format.use-share-safe for details about the share-safe feature.

       safe-mismatch.source-not-safe:verbose-upgrade

              Display a message when upgrading, (default: True)

       safe-mismatch.source-not-safe.warn

              Shows  a warning on operations if the shared repository uses share-safe, but the source repository
              does not.  (default: True)

   storage
       Control the strategy Mercurial uses  internally  to  store  history.  Options  in  this  category  impact
       performance and repository size.

       revlog.issue6528.fix-incoming

              Version  5.8  of  Mercurial  had  a  bug leading to altering the parent of file revision with copy
              information (or any other metadata) on exchange. This leads to the copy metadata to be  overlooked
              by    various    internal    logic.    The   issue   was   fixed   in   Mercurial   5.8.1.    (See
              https://bz.mercurial-scm.org/show_bug.cgi?id=6528 for details)

              As a result Mercurial is now checking and fixing  incoming  file  revisions  to  make  sure  there
              parents  are  in the right order. This behavior can be disabled by setting this option to no. This
              apply to revisions added through push, pull, clone and unbundle.

              To  fix  affected  revisions  that  already  exist  within  the  repository,  one   can   use   hg
              debug-repair-issue-6528.

       revlog.delta-parent-search.candidate-group-chunk-size

              Tune  the  number  of delta bases the storage will consider in the same "round" of search. In some
              very rare cases, using a smaller value might result in faster processing at the  possible  expense
              of  storage  space,  while  using  larger values might result in slower processing at the possible
              benefit of storage space. A value of "0" means no limitation.

              default: no limitation

              This is unlikely that you'll have to tune this  configuration.  If  you  think  you  do,  consider
              talking with the mercurial developer community about your repositories.

       revlog.mmap.index

              Whether  to use the Operating System "memory mapping" feature (when possible) to access the revlog
              index. This improves performance and reduces memory pressure.

       revlog.mmap.index:size-threshold

          The size of index above which to use the "memory mapping" feature.

       revlog.optimize-delta-parent-choice

              When storing a merge revision, both parents will be equally considered as a possible  delta  base.
              This  results in better delta selection and improved revlog compression. This option is enabled by
              default.

              Turning this option off can result in large increase of repository size for repository  with  many
              merges.

       revlog.persistent-nodemap.mmap

              Whether  to  use  the  Operating  System  "memory  mapping"  feature (when possible) to access the
              persistent nodemap data. This improve performance and reduce memory pressure.

              Default to True.

              For details on the "persistent-nodemap" feature, see: hg help config.format.use-persistent-nodemap
              .

       revlog.persistent-nodemap.slow-path

              Control the behavior of Merucrial when using  a  repository  with  "persistent"  nodemap  with  an
              installation of Mercurial without a fast implementation for the feature:

              allow:  Silently  use the slower implementation to access the repository.  warn: Warn, but use the
              slower implementation to access the repository.  abort: Prevent access to such repositories. (This
              is the default)

              For details on the "persistent-nodemap" feature, see: hg help config.format.use-persistent-nodemap
              .

       revlog.reuse-external-delta-parent

              Control the order in which delta parents are considered when adding new revisions from an external
              source.  (typically: apply bundle from hg pull or hg push).

              New revisions are usually provided as a delta against other revisions. By default, Mercurial  will
              try  to  reuse  this  delta first, therefore using the same "delta parent" as the source. Directly
              using delta's from the source reduces CPU usage and usually speeds up operation. However, in  some
              case,  the source might have sub-optimal delta bases and forcing their reevaluation is useful. For
              example, pushes from an old client could have sub-optimal delta's parent that the server  want  to
              optimize. (lack of general delta, bad parents, choice, lack of sparse-revlog, etc).

              This  option is enabled by default. Turning it off will ensure bad delta parent choices from older
              client do not propagate to this repository, at the cost of a small increase in CPU consumption.

              Note: this option only control the order  in  which  delta  parents  are  considered.   Even  when
              disabled, the existing delta from the source will be reused if the same delta parent is selected.

       revlog.reuse-external-delta

              Control  the  reuse  of  delta  from external source.  (typically: apply bundle from hg pull or hg
              push).

              New revisions are usually provided as a delta against another revision. By default, Mercurial will
              not recompute the same delta again, trusting externally provided  deltas.  There  have  been  rare
              cases  of small adjustment to the diffing algorithm in the past. So in some rare case, recomputing
              delta provided by ancient clients can provides better results. Disabling this option  means  going
              through  a  full  delta recomputation for all incoming revisions. It means a large increase in CPU
              usage and will slow operations down.

              This  option  is  enabled  by   default.   When   disabled,   it   also   disables   the   related
              storage.revlog.reuse-external-delta-parent option.

       revlog.zlib.level

              Zlib  compression  level  used  when storing data into the repository. Accepted Value range from 1
              (lowest compression) to 9 (highest compression). Zlib default value is 6.

       revlog.zstd.level

              zstd compression level used when storing data into the repository. Accepted  Value  range  from  1
              (lowest compression) to 22 (highest compression).  (default 3)

   server
       Controls generic server settings.

       bookmarks-pushkey-compat

              Trigger  pushkey  hook  when  being  pushed  bookmark updates. This config exist for compatibility
              purpose (default to True)

              If you use pushkey and pre-pushkey hooks to control bookmark movement  we  recommend  you  migrate
              them to txnclose-bookmark and pretxnclose-bookmark.

       compressionengines

              List of compression engines and their relative priority to advertise to clients.

              The order of compression engines determines their priority, the first having the highest priority.
              If a compression engine is not listed here, it won't be advertised to clients.

              If  not  set  (the  default),  built-in  defaults  are used. Run hg debuginstall to list available
              compression engines and their default wire protocol priority.

              Older Mercurial clients only support zlib compression and this setting has no  effect  for  legacy
              clients.

       uncompressed

              Whether  to  allow  clients  to clone a repository using the uncompressed streaming protocol. This
              transfers about 40% more data than a regular clone, but uses less memory and CPU  on  both  server
              and client. Over a LAN (100 Mbps or better) or a very fast WAN, an uncompressed streaming clone is
              a  lot faster (~10x) than a regular clone. Over most WAN connections (anything slower than about 6
              Mbps), uncompressed streaming is slower, because of the extra data transfer  overhead.  This  mode
              will  also  temporarily  hold  the  write lock while determining what data to transfer.  (default:
              True)

       uncompressedallowsecret

              Whether to allow stream clones when the repository contains secret changesets. (default: False)

       preferuncompressed

              When set, clients will try to use the uncompressed streaming protocol. (default: False)

       disablefullbundle

              When set, servers will  refuse  attempts  to  do  pull-based  clones.   If  this  option  is  set,
              preferuncompressed  and/or  clone  bundles  are  highly  recommended. Partial clones will still be
              allowed.  (default: False)

       streamunbundle

              When set, servers will apply data sent from the client directly, otherwise it will be written to a
              temporary file first. This option effectively prevents concurrent pushes.

       pullbundle

              When set, the server will check pullbundles.manifest for bundles covering the requested heads  and
              common nodes. The first matching entry will be streamed to the client.

              For HTTP transport, the stream will still use zlib compression for older clients.

       concurrent-push-mode

              Level of allowed race condition between two pushing clients.

              • 'strict': push is abort if another client touched the repository while the push was preparing.

              • 'check-related':  push  is only aborted if it affects head that got also affected while the push
                was preparing. (default since 5.4)

              'check-related' only takes effect for compatible clients (version 4.3 and  later).  Older  clients
              will use 'strict'.

       validate

              Whether  to validate the completeness of pushed changesets by checking that all new file revisions
              specified in manifests are present. (default: False)

       maxhttpheaderlen

              Instruct HTTP clients not to send request headers longer than this many bytes. (default: 1024)

       bundle1

              Whether to allow clients to push and pull using the  legacy  bundle1  exchange  format.  (default:
              True)

       bundle1gd

              Like  bundle1  but only used if the repository is using the generaldelta storage format. (default:
              True)

       bundle1.push

              Whether to allow clients to push using the legacy bundle1 exchange format. (default: True)

       bundle1gd.push

              Like bundle1.push but only used if the  repository  is  using  the  generaldelta  storage  format.
              (default: True)

       bundle1.pull

              Whether to allow clients to pull using the legacy bundle1 exchange format. (default: True)

       bundle1gd.pull

              Like  bundle1.pull  but  only  used  if  the  repository is using the generaldelta storage format.
              (default: True)

              Large repositories using the generaldelta storage  format  should  consider  setting  this  option
              because  converting  generaldelta repositories to the exchange format required by the bundle1 data
              format can consume a lot of CPU.

       bundle2.stream

              Whether to allow clients to pull using the bundle2 streaming protocol.  (default: True)

       zliblevel

              Integer between -1 and 9 that controls the zlib compression level for wire protocol commands  that
              send zlib compressed output (notably the commands that send repository history data).

              The default (-1) uses the default zlib compression level, which is likely equivalent to 6. 0 means
              no compression. 9 means maximum compression.

              Setting  this  option  allows  server operators to make trade-offs between bandwidth and CPU used.
              Lowering the compression lowers CPU utilization but sends more bytes to clients.

              This option only impacts the HTTP server.

       zstdlevel

              Integer between 1 and 22 that controls the zstd compression level for wire protocol commands. 1 is
              the minimal amount of compression and 22 is the highest amount of compression.

              The default  (3)  should  be  significantly  faster  than  zlib  while  likely  delivering  better
              compression ratios.

              This option only impacts the HTTP server.

              See also server.zliblevel.

       view

              Repository filter used when exchanging revisions with the peer.

              The  default  view  (served)  excludes  secret  and  hidden  changesets.   Another useful value is
              immutable (no draft, secret or hidden changesets). (EXPERIMENTAL)

   smtp
       Configuration for extensions that need to send email messages.

       host

              Host name of mail server, e.g. "mail.example.com".

       port

              Optional. Port to connect to on mail server. (default: 465 if tls is smtps; 25 otherwise)

       tls

              Optional. Method to enable TLS when connecting to mail server: starttls, smtps or none.  (default:
              none)

       username

              Optional. User name for authenticating with the SMTP server.  (default: None)

       password

              Optional. Password for authenticating with the SMTP server. If not specified, interactive sessions
              will prompt the user for a password; non-interactive sessions will fail. (default: None)

       local_hostname

              Optional. The hostname that the sender can use to identify itself to the MTA.

   subpaths
       Subrepository  source  URLs  can  go  stale  if  a  remote  server  changes  name  or becomes temporarily
       unavailable. This section lets you define rewrite rules of the form:

       <pattern> = <replacement>

       where pattern is a regular expression  matching  a  subrepository  source  URL  and  replacement  is  the
       replacement  string  used to rewrite it. Groups can be matched in pattern and referenced in replacements.
       For instance:

       http://server/(.*)-hg/ = http://hg.server/\1/

       rewrites http://server/foo-hg/ into http://hg.server/foo/.

       Relative subrepository paths are first made absolute, and the rewrite rules are then applied on the  full
       (absolute)  path.  If pattern doesn't match the full path, an attempt is made to apply it on the relative
       path alone. The rules are applied in definition order.

   subrepos
       This section contains options that control the behavior of the subrepositories feature. See also hg  help
       subrepos.

       Security  note:  auditing  in  Mercurial is known to be insufficient to prevent clone-time code execution
       with carefully constructed Git subrepos. It is unknown if a  similar  detect  is  present  in  Subversion
       subrepos.  Both  Git  and  Subversion  subrepos  are  disabled by default out of security concerns. These
       subrepo types can be enabled using the respective options below.

       allowed

              Whether subrepositories are allowed in the working directory.

              When false, commands involving subrepositories (like hg update) will fail  for  all  subrepository
              types.  (default: true)

       hg:allowed

              Whether  Mercurial  subrepositories  are allowed in the working directory. This option only has an
              effect if subrepos.allowed is true.  (default: true)

       git:allowed

              Whether Git subrepositories are allowed in the working directory.  This option only has an  effect
              if subrepos.allowed is true.

              See the security note above before enabling Git subrepos.  (default: false)

       svn:allowed

              Whether  Subversion  subrepositories are allowed in the working directory. This option only has an
              effect if subrepos.allowed is true.

              See the security note above before enabling Subversion subrepos.  (default: false)

   templatealias
       Alias definitions for templates. See hg help templates for details.

   templates
       Use the [templates] section to define template strings.  See hg help templates for details.

   trusted
       Mercurial will not use the settings in the .hg/hgrc file from a repository if  it  doesn't  belong  to  a
       trusted  user  or  to  a trusted group, as various hgrc features allow arbitrary commands to be run. This
       issue is often encountered when configuring hooks or  extensions  for  shared  repositories  or  servers.
       However, the web interface will use some safe settings from the [web] section.

       This  section  specifies  what users and groups are trusted. The current user is always trusted. To trust
       everybody, list a user or a group with name *. These settings must be placed in an  already-trusted  file
       to take effect, such as $HOME/.hgrc of the user or service running Mercurial.

       users

              Comma-separated list of trusted users.

       groups

              Comma-separated list of trusted groups.

   ui
       User interface controls.

       archivemeta

              Whether  to include the .hg_archival.txt file containing meta data (hashes for the repository base
              and for tip) in archives created by the hg archive command or  downloaded  via  hgweb.   (default:
              True)

       askusername

              Whether to prompt for a username when committing. If True, and neither $HGUSER nor $EMAIL has been
              specified,  then  the  user  will  be prompted to enter a username. If no username is entered, the
              default USER@HOST is used instead.  (default: False)

       clonebundles

              Whether the "clone bundles" feature is enabled.

              When enabled, hg clone may download and apply a server-advertised bundle file from a  URL  instead
              of using the normal exchange mechanism.

              This can likely result in faster and more reliable clones.

              (default: True)

       clonebundlefallback

              Whether failure to apply an advertised "clone bundle" from a server should result in fallback to a
              regular clone.

              This  is  disabled  by  default  because servers advertising "clone bundles" often do so to reduce
              server load. If advertised bundles start mass failing and clients automatically  fall  back  to  a
              regular  clone,  this  would add significant and unexpected load to the server since the server is
              expecting clone operations to be offloaded to pre-generated bundles.  Failing  fast  (the  default
              behavior) ensures clients don't overwhelm the server when "clone bundle" application fails.

              (default: False)

       clonebundleprefers

              Defines preferences for which "clone bundles" to use.

              Servers advertising "clone bundles" may advertise multiple available bundles. Each bundle may have
              different  attributes,  such  as  the  bundle  type and compression format. This option is used to
              prefer a particular bundle over another.

              The following keys are defined by Mercurial:

              BUNDLESPEC
                     A bundle type specifier. These are strings  passed  to  hg  bundle  -t.   e.g.  gzip-v2  or
                     bzip2-v1.

              COMPRESSION
                     The compression format of the bundle. e.g. gzip and bzip2.

              Server operators may define custom keys.

              Example values: COMPRESSION=bzip2, BUNDLESPEC=gzip-v2, COMPRESSION=gzip.

              By default, the first bundle advertised by the server is used.

       color

              When  to  colorize  output.  Possible  value are Boolean ("yes" or "no"), or "debug", or "always".
              (default: "yes"). "yes" will use color whenever it seems possible. See hg help color for details.

       commitsubrepos

              Whether to commit modified subrepositories when committing the parent repository. If False and one
              subrepository has uncommitted changes, abort the commit.  (default: False)

       debug

              Print debugging information. (default: False)

       editor

              The editor to use during a commit. (default: $EDITOR or vi)

       fallbackencoding

              Encoding to try if it's not possible to decode the changelog using UTF-8. (default: ISO-8859-1)

       graphnodetemplate

              (DEPRECATED) Use command-templates.graphnode instead.

       ignore

              A file to read per-user ignore patterns from. This  file  should  be  in  the  same  format  as  a
              repository-wide  .hgignore  file.  Filenames  are  relative  to  the  repository root. This option
              supports hook syntax, so if you want to specify multiple ignore files, you can do  so  by  setting
              something  like  ignore.other  =  ~/.hgignore2.  For  details  of  the ignore file format, see the
              hgignore(5) man page.

       interactive

              Allow to prompt the user. (default: True)

       interface

              Select the default interface for interactive features (default: text).  Possible values are 'text'
              and 'curses'.

       interface.chunkselector

              Select the interface for change recording (e.g. hg commit -i).  Possible  values  are  'text'  and
              'curses'.  This config overrides the interface specified by ui.interface.

       large-file-limit

              Largest  file size that gives no memory use warning.  Possible values are integers or 0 to disable
              the check.  Value is expressed in bytes by default, one can use  standard  units  for  convenience
              (e.g. 10MB, 0.1GB, etc) (default: 10MB)

       logtemplate

              (DEPRECATED) Use command-templates.log instead.

       merge

              The conflict resolution program to use during a manual merge.  For more information on merge tools
              see hg help merge-tools.  For configuring merge tools see the [merge-tools] section.

       mergemarkers

              Sets    the    merge    conflict   marker   label   styling.   The   detailed   style   uses   the
              command-templates.mergemarker setting to style the labels.  The basic style just uses 'local'  and
              'other' as the marker label.  One of basic or detailed.  (default: basic)

       mergemarkertemplate

              (DEPRECATED) Use command-templates.mergemarker instead.

       message-output

              Where to write status and error messages. (default: stdio)

              channel

                     Use separate channel for structured output. (Command-server only)

              stderr

                     Everything to stderr.

              stdio

                     Status to stdout, and error to stderr.

       origbackuppath

              The  path  to a directory used to store generated .orig files. If the path is not a directory, one
              will be created.  If set, files stored in this directory have the same name as the  original  file
              and do not have a .orig suffix.

       paginate

              Control the pagination of command output (default: True). See hg help pager for details.

       patch

              An  optional  external  tool  that hg import and some extensions will use for applying patches. By
              default Mercurial uses an internal patch utility. The external tool must work as the  common  Unix
              patch  program.  In particular, it must accept a -p argument to strip patch headers, a -d argument
              to specify the current directory, a file name to patch, and a patch file to take from stdin.

              It is possible to specify a patch tool together with extra arguments. For  example,  setting  this
              option to patch --merge will use the patch program with its 2-way merge option.

       portablefilenames

              Check for portable filenames. Can be warn, ignore or abort.  (default: warn)

              warn

                     Print a warning message on POSIX platforms, if a file with a non-portable filename is added
                     (e.g.  a  file  with  a  name that can't be created on Windows because it contains reserved
                     parts like AUX, reserved characters like :,  or  would  cause  a  case  collision  with  an
                     existing file).

              ignore

                     Don't print a warning.

              abort

                     The command is aborted.

              true

                     Alias for warn.

              false

                     Alias for ignore.

              On Windows, this configuration option is ignored and the command aborted.

       pre-merge-tool-output-template

              (DEPRECATED) Use command-template.pre-merge-tool-output instead.

       quiet

              Reduce the amount of output printed.  (default: False)

       relative-paths

              Prefer relative paths in the UI.

       remotecmd

              Remote command to use for clone/push/pull operations.  (default: hg)

       report_untrusted

              Warn  if  a .hg/hgrc file is ignored due to not being owned by a trusted user or group.  (default:
              True)

       slash

              (Deprecated. Use slashpath template filter instead.)

              Display paths using a slash (/) as the path separator. This only makes  a  difference  on  systems
              where  the  default  path  separator  is  not the slash character (e.g. Windows uses the backslash
              character (\)).  (default: False)

       statuscopies

              Display copies in the status command.

       ssh

              Command to use for SSH connections. (default: ssh)

       ssherrorhint

              A   hint   shown   to   the   user   in   the   case   of   SSH   error    (e.g.     Please    see
              http://company/internalwiki/ssh.html)

       strict

              Require exact command names, instead of allowing unambiguous abbreviations. (default: False)

       style

              Name of style to use for command output.

       supportcontact

              A  URL  where  users should report a Mercurial traceback. Use this if you are a large organisation
              with its own Mercurial deployment process and crash reports should be addressed to  your  internal
              support.

       textwidth

              Maximum  width  of  help  text. A longer line generated by hg help or hg subcommand --help will be
              broken after white space to get this width or  the  terminal  width,  whichever  comes  first.   A
              non-positive value will disable this and the terminal width will be used. (default: 78)

       timeout

              The  timeout  used  when a lock is held (in seconds), a negative value means no timeout. (default:
              600)

       timeout.warn

              Time (in seconds) before a warning is printed about held lock. A negative value means no  warning.
              (default: 0)

       traceback

              Mercurial  always  prints  a traceback when an unknown exception occurs. Setting this to True will
              make Mercurial print a traceback on all exceptions, even those recognized by  Mercurial  (such  as
              IOError or MemoryError). (default: False)

       tweakdefaults

          By  default  Mercurial's  behavior  changes  very  little  from  release to release, but over time the
          recommended config settings shift. Enable this config to opt in to get automatic tweaks to Mercurial's
          behavior over time. This config setting will have no effect if HGPLAIN is set or HGPLAINEXCEPT is  set
          and does not include tweakdefaults. (default: False)

          It currently means:

          [ui]
          # The rollback command is dangerous. As a rule, don't use it.
          rollback = False
          # Make `hg status` report copy information
          statuscopies = yes
          # Prefer curses UIs when available. Revert to plain-text with `text`.
          interface = curses
          # Make compatible commands emit cwd-relative paths by default.
          relative-paths = yes

          [commands]
          # Grep working directory by default.
          grep.all-files = True
          # Refuse to perform an `hg update` that would cause a file content merge
          update.check = noconflict
          # Show conflicts information in `hg status`
          status.verbose = True
          # Make `hg resolve` with no action (like `-m`) fail instead of re-merging.
          resolve.explicit-re-merge = True

          [diff]
          git = 1
          showfunc = 1
          word-diff = 1

       username

              The  committer  of a changeset created when running "commit".  Typically a person's name and email
              address, e.g. Fred Widget <fred@example.com>. Environment variables in the username are expanded.

              (default: $EMAIL or username@hostname. If the username in hgrc is empty, e.g. if the system  admin
              set username = in the system hgrc, it has to be specified manually or in a different hgrc file)

       verbose

              Increase the amount of output printed. (default: False)

   usage
       repository-role

              What this repository is used for.

              This is used to adjust behavior and performance to best fit the repository purpose.

              Currently recognised values are:

              • default: an all purpose repository

       resources

              How aggressive Mercurial can be with resource usage:

              Currently recognised values are:

              • default: the default value currently is equivalent to medium,

              • high:  allows  for  higher  cpu,  memory  and  disk-space  usage  to improve performance of some
                operations.

              • medium: aims at a moderate resource usage,

              • low: reduces resources usage when possible, decreasing overall performance.

              For   finer   configuration,    see    also    usage.resources.cpu,    usage.resources.disk    and
              usage.resources.memory.

       resources.cpu

              How aggressive Mercurial can be in terms of cpu usage:

              Currently recognised values are:

              • default: the default value, inherits the value from usage.resources,

              • high:  allows  for  more  aggressive cpu usage, improving storage quality and the performance of
                some operations at the expense of machine load

              • medium:  aims at a moderate cpu usage,

              • low:  reduces cpu usage  when  possible,  potentially  at  the  expense  of  slower  operations,
                increased storage and exchange payload.

       resources.disk

              How aggressive Mercurial can be in terms of disk usage:

              Currently  recognised  values  are::  -  default:  the  default  value,  inherits  the  value from
              usage.resources,

              • high: allows for more disk space usage where it can improve performance,

              • medium:  aims at a moderate disk usage,

              • low:  reduces disk usage when possible, decreasing performance in some occasion.

       resources.memory

              How aggressive Mercurial can be in terms of memory usage:

              Currently recognised values are:

              - ``default``: the default value, inherits the value from `usage.resources`,

              • high: allows for more aggressive memory usage to improve overall performance,

              • medium:  aims at a moderate memory usage,

              • low: reduces memory usage when possible at the cost of overall performance.

   command-templates
       Templates used for customizing the output of commands.

       graphnode

              The template used to print changeset nodes in an ASCII revision graph.  (default: {graphnode})

       log

              Template string for commands that print changesets.

       mergemarker

              The template used to print the commit description  next  to  each  conflict  marker  during  merge
              conflicts. See hg help templates for the template format.

              Defaults  to showing the hash, tags, branches, bookmarks, author, and the first line of the commit
              description.

              If you use non-ASCII characters in names for tags, branches,  bookmarks,  authors,  and/or  commit
              descriptions,  you  must  pay  attention  to  encodings  of  managed files. At template expansion,
              non-ASCII characters use the encoding specified by the --encoding  global  option,  HGENCODING  or
              other  environment  variables  that  govern  your  locale. If the encoding of the merge markers is
              different from the encoding of the merged files, serious problems may occur.

              Can be overridden per-merge-tool, see the [merge-tools] section.

       oneline-summary

              A template used by hg rebase and other commands for showing a one-line summary of a commit. If the
              template configured here is longer than one line, then only the first line is used.

              The template can be overridden per command by defining a  template  in  oneline-summary.<command>,
              where <command> can be e.g. "rebase".

       pre-merge-tool-output

              A  template that is printed before executing an external merge tool. This can be used to print out
              additional context that might be useful to have  during  the  conflict  resolution,  such  as  the
              description of the various commits involved or bookmarks/tags.

              Additional  information  is  available  in  the  local`,  ``base,  and  other  dicts. For example:
              {local.label}, {base.name}, or {other.islink}.

   web
       Web interface configuration. The settings in this section apply to both the builtin webserver (started by
       hg serve) and the script you run through a webserver (hgweb.cgi  and  the  derivatives  for  FastCGI  and
       WSGI).

       The  Mercurial  webserver  does  no  authentication  (it  does  not prompt for usernames and passwords to
       validate who users are), but it does do authorization (it grants or denies access for authenticated users
       based on settings in this section). You must either configure your webserver  to  do  authentication  for
       you, or disable the authorization checks.

       For  a quick setup in a trusted environment, e.g., a private LAN, where you want it to accept pushes from
       anybody, you can use the following command line:

       $ hg --config web.allow-push=* --config web.push_ssl=False serve

       Note that this will allow anybody to push anything to the server and that this should  not  be  used  for
       public servers.

       The full set of options is:

       accesslog

              Where to output the access log. (default: stdout)

       address

              Interface address to bind to. (default: all)

       allow-archive

              List of archive format (bz2, gz, zip) allowed for downloading.  (default: empty)

       allowbz2

              (DEPRECATED) Whether to allow .tar.bz2 downloading of repository revisions.  (default: False)

       allowgz

              (DEPRECATED) Whether to allow .tar.gz downloading of repository revisions.  (default: False)

       allow-pull

              Whether to allow pulling from the repository. (default: True)

       allow-push

              Whether  to  allow  pushing to the repository. If empty or not set, pushing is not allowed. If the
              special value *, any remote user can push, including unauthenticated users. Otherwise, the  remote
              user  must  have been authenticated, and the authenticated user name must be present in this list.
              The contents of the allow-push list are examined after the deny_push list.

       allow_read

              If the user has not already been denied repository access due to the contents of  deny_read,  this
              list determines whether to grant repository access to the user. If this list is not empty, and the
              user  is  unauthenticated  or  not present in the list, then access is denied for the user. If the
              list is empty or not set, then access is permitted to all users by default. Setting allow_read  to
              the special value * is equivalent to it not being set (i.e. access is permitted to all users). The
              contents of the allow_read list are examined after the deny_read list.

       allowzip

              (DEPRECATED)  Whether  to  allow  .zip  downloading  of repository revisions. This feature creates
              temporary files.  (default: False)

       archivesubrepos

              Whether to recurse into subrepositories when archiving.  (default: False)

       baseurl

              Base URL to use when  publishing  URLs  in  other  locations,  so  third-party  tools  like  email
              notification hooks can construct URLs. Example: http://hgserver/repos/.

       cacerts

              Path  to  file  containing  a  list of PEM encoded certificate authority certificates. Environment
              variables and ~user constructs are expanded in the filename. If specified on the client,  then  it
              will verify the identity of remote HTTPS servers with these certificates.

              To disable SSL verification temporarily, specify --insecure from command line.

              You  can  use  OpenSSL's  CA certificate file if your platform has one. On most Linux systems this
              will be  /etc/ssl/certs/ca-certificates.crt.  Otherwise  you  will  have  to  generate  this  file
              manually. The form must be as follows:

              -----BEGIN CERTIFICATE-----
              ... (certificate in base64 PEM encoding) ...
              -----END CERTIFICATE-----
              -----BEGIN CERTIFICATE-----
              ... (certificate in base64 PEM encoding) ...

              -----END CERTIFICATE-----
       cache

              Whether to support caching in hgweb. (default: True)

       certificate

              Certificate to use when running hg serve.

       collapse

              With  descend  enabled,  repositories  in  subdirectories  are  shown  at a single level alongside
              repositories in the current path. With collapse also enabled, repositories residing  at  a  deeper
              level  than  the  current  path  are  grouped  behind navigable directory entries that lead to the
              locations of these repositories. In effect, this setting collapses each collection of repositories
              found within a subdirectory into a single entry for that subdirectory. (default: False)

       comparisoncontext

              Number of lines of context to show in side-by-side file comparison. If negative or the value full,
              whole files are shown. (default: 5)

              This setting can be overridden by a context request parameter to the  comparison  command,  taking
              the same values.

       contact

              Name  or email address of the person in charge of the repository.  (default: ui.username or $EMAIL
              or "unknown" if unset or empty)

       csp

              Send a Content-Security-Policy HTTP header with this value.

              The value may contain a special string %nonce%, which will be  replaced  by  a  randomly-generated
              one-time  use  value.  If  the  value  contains  %nonce%,  web.cache  will be disabled, as caching
              undermines the one-time property of the nonce. This nonce will  also  be  inserted  into  <script>
              elements containing inline JavaScript.

              Note: lots of HTML content sent by the server is derived from repository data. Please consider the
              potential  for malicious repository data to "inject" itself into generated HTML content as part of
              your security threat model.

       deny_push

              Whether to deny pushing to the repository. If empty or not set, push is not denied. If the special
              value *, all remote users are denied push. Otherwise, unauthenticated users are  all  denied,  and
              any  authenticated  user  name  present in this list is also denied. The contents of the deny_push
              list are examined before the allow-push list.

       deny_read

              Whether to deny reading/viewing of the repository. If this  list  is  not  empty,  unauthenticated
              users  are  all denied, and any authenticated user name present in this list is also denied access
              to the repository. If set to the special value *, all  remote  users  are  denied  access  (rarely
              needed ;). If deny_read is empty or not set, the determination of repository access depends on the
              presence  and  content  of the allow_read list (see description). If both deny_read and allow_read
              are empty or not set, then access is permitted to all users by default. If the repository is being
              served via hgwebdir, denied users will not be able to see it in  the  list  of  repositories.  The
              contents  of  the  deny_read  list  have  priority  over (are examined before) the contents of the
              allow_read list.

       descend

              hgwebdir indexes will not descend into subdirectories. Only repositories directly in  the  current
              path  will  be shown (other repositories are still available from the index corresponding to their
              containing path).

       description

              Textual description of the repository's purpose or contents.  (default: "unknown")

       encoding

              Character encoding name. (default: the current locale charset) Example: "UTF-8".

       errorlog

              Where to output the error log. (default: stderr)

       guessmime

              Control MIME types for raw download of file content.  Set to True to let hgweb guess  the  content
              type  from  the file extension. This will serve HTML files as text/html and might allow cross-site
              scripting attacks when serving untrusted repositories. (default: False)

       hidden

              Whether to hide the repository in the hgwebdir index.  (default: False)

       ipv6

              Whether to use IPv6. (default: False)

       labels

              List of string labels associated with the repository.

              Labels are exposed as a template keyword and can be used  to  customize  output.  e.g.  the  index
              template  can  group  or  filter  repositories  by  labels  and  the  summary template can display
              additional content if a specific label is present.

       logoimg

              File name of the logo image that some templates display on each page.  The file name  is  relative
              to  staticurl.  That  is,  the  full  path  to  the  logo image is "staticurl/logoimg".  If unset,
              hglogo.png will be used.

       logourl

              Base URL to use for logos. If unset, https://mercurial-scm.org/ will be used.

       maxchanges

              Maximum number of changes to list on the changelog. (default: 10)

       maxfiles

              Maximum number of files to list per changeset. (default: 10)

       maxshortchanges

              Maximum number of changes to list on the shortlog, graph or filelog pages. (default: 60)

       name

              Repository name to use in the web interface.  (default: current working directory)

       port

              Port to listen on. (default: 8000)

       prefix

              Prefix path to serve from. (default: '' (server root))

       push_ssl

              Whether to require that inbound pushes be transported  over  SSL  to  prevent  password  sniffing.
              (default: True)

       refreshinterval

              How frequently directory listings re-scan the filesystem for new repositories, in seconds. This is
              relevant  when  wildcards  are used to define paths. Depending on how much filesystem traversal is
              required, refreshing may negatively impact performance.

              Values less than or equal to 0 always refresh.  (default: 20)

       server-header

              Value for HTTP Server response header.

       static

              Directory where static files are served from.

       staticurl

              Base URL to use for static files. If unset, static files (e.g. the  hgicon.png  favicon)  will  be
              served  by  the  CGI  script itself. Use this setting to serve them directly with the HTTP server.
              Example: http://hgserver/static/.

       stripes

              How many lines a "zebra stripe" should span in multi-line output.  Set to 0 to disable.  (default:
              1)

       style

              Which template map style to use. The available options are the names of subdirectories in the HTML
              templates path. (default: paper) Example: monoblue.

       templates

              Where  to  find the HTML templates. The default path to the HTML templates can be obtained from hg
              debuginstall.

   websub
       Web substitution filter definition. You can use this section  to  define  a  set  of  regular  expression
       substitution patterns which let you automatically modify the hgweb server output.

       The  default  hgweb  templates only apply these substitution patterns on the revision description fields.
       You can apply them anywhere you want when you create your own templates by adding calls to  the  "websub"
       filter (usually after calling the "escape" filter).

       This  can be used, for example, to convert issue references to links to your issue tracker, or to convert
       "markdown-like" syntax into HTML (see the examples below).

       Each entry in this section names a substitution filter.  The value of each entry defines the substitution
       expression itself.  The websub expressions follow  the  old  interhg  extension  syntax,  which  in  turn
       imitates the Unix sed replacement syntax:

       patternname = s/SEARCH_REGEX/REPLACE_EXPRESSION/[i]

       You can use any separator other than "/". The final "i" is optional and indicates that the search must be
       case insensitive.

       Examples:

       [websub]
       issues = s|issue(\d+)|<a href="http://bts.example.org/issue\1">issue\1</a>|i
       italic = s/\b_(\S+)_\b/<i>\1<\/i>/
       bold = s/\*\b(\S+)\b\*/<b>\1<\/b>/

   worker
       Parallel  master/worker  configuration.  We  currently  perform  working directory updates in parallel on
       Unix-like systems, which greatly helps performance.

       enabled

              Whether to enable workers code to be used.  (default: true)

       numcpus

              Number of CPUs to use for parallel operations. A zero or negative value  is  treated  as  use  the
              default.  (default: 4 or the number of CPUs on the system, whichever is larger)

       backgroundclose

              Whether  to  enable  closing  file  handles  on background threads during certain operations. Some
              platforms aren't very efficient at closing file handles that have been written or appended to.  By
              performing  file  closing  on  background  threads,  file  write  rate can increase substantially.
              (default: true on Windows, false elsewhere)

       backgroundcloseminfilecount

              Minimum number of files required to trigger background file closing.  Operations not writing  this
              many files won't start background close threads.  (default: 2048)

       backgroundclosemaxqueue

              The maximum number of opened file handles waiting to be closed in the background. This option only
              has an effect if backgroundclose is enabled.  (default: 384)

       backgroundclosethreadcount

              Number  of threads to process background file closes. Only relevant if backgroundclose is enabled.
              (default: 4)
